Transaction 50fd5f9d5450b6181a2a71eae8397c575e8b6e020a37c000a125ab60954f8577

2 Input
1 Outputs
  • 50fd5f9d5450b6181a2a71eae8397c575e8b6e020a37c000a125ab60954f8577:0
  • value  324313
    address  3KqYLdPukhGieoMw8rpCtZoZAnYS9A2pHi